Program Analysis

At Central Christian College of the Bible, students in the Bible/Biblical Studies program can expect to study biblical languages, theology, and ministry practices. Graduates often pursue careers in ministry, such as pastors or youth ministers, or work in missions. Some graduates also become teachers or professors, while others find employment in related fields like counseling or social work.
